From a971720a0e662b2caf8d3e124fa439c72ce21872 Mon Sep 17 00:00:00 2001 From: Briar <205427297+icybriarr@users.noreply.github.com> Date: Wed, 2 Apr 2025 00:12:55 +0200 Subject: [PATCH] cMakeLists.txt: Fix Zydis target check externals: Update xbyak to `44a72f3` --- externals/CMakeLists.txt | 5 +++-- externals/xbyak | 2 +- 2 files changed, 4 insertions(+), 3 deletions(-) diff --git a/externals/CMakeLists.txt b/externals/CMakeLists.txt index f6b837bc..d9d98d48 100644 --- a/externals/CMakeLists.txt +++ b/externals/CMakeLists.txt @@ -79,7 +79,8 @@ if (NOT TARGET Zydis::Zydis) set(ZYDIS_BUILD_DOXYGEN OFF) set(ZYAN_ZYCORE_PATH "${CMAKE_CURRENT_LIST_DIR}/zycore" CACHE PATH "") set(CMAKE_DISABLE_FIND_PACKAGE_Doxygen ON) - add_subdirectory(zydis) - add_library(Zydis::Zydis ALIAS Zydis) + if (NOT TARGET Zydis) + add_subdirectory(zydis) + endif() endif() endif() diff --git a/externals/xbyak b/externals/xbyak index 860169b0..44a72f36 160000 --- a/externals/xbyak +++ b/externals/xbyak @@ -1 +1 @@ -Subproject commit 860169b08e8f0f104fd483222659871b4c8e70cd +Subproject commit 44a72f369268f7d552650891b296693e91db86bb